前端的状态管理库和我的臭袜子一样多

啊?为啥我臭袜子这么多

什么是状态管理库

状态嘛,我们日常开发中用遇到很多

比如上图的 data,就是 Vue 组件中的状态。

它为什么需要管理呢?如果组件简单、调用单一,内部就可以管理了,但如果涉及到爷孙组件状态传值,或者一个组件内好几百个 data,那开发与维护的过程是苦不堪言的。所以它需要管理,如何更丝滑的开发?如何更好的维护?


还有呢?

异步状态,比如有三个接口,它们之间的依赖顺序是这样的: A <- B <- C,

文档落后了
https://cn.rx.js.org/manual/overview.html

  • RxJS
  • Flux
  • Reflux
  • Redux
  • React-hook
  • vuex
    … 持续发力中……